Jays usually store acorns at separate sites, but in some cases a part of jay’s caches consists of more than one acorn. Storing acorns separately (scatter hoarding) or in clusters (larder hoarding) seems to be an important factor for further survival of seeds and seedlings. Scatter hoarding is favorable for jays, but what would happen if jays prepared caches consisting of more than one acorn? We put a following question: what is the importance and impact of acorn concentration per cache for the seedlings’ mortality and their growth characteristics? In 2013 an experimental plot was established. 1400 acorns of Quercus robur L. were sewed in 600 holes in three combinations called growing mode - singly, in twos and in fours. The mortality of seedlings depended on growing mode (Z = 6.24, P < 0.001) and year (Z = -2.42, P = 0.016). In the third year of the experiment the mortality of seedlings growing from acorns sewed in fours reached almost 90%, while in the case of seedlings growing separately the mortality was stable, reaching no more than 23%. Both growing mode (F = 26.49, P < 0.001) and year (F = 52.59, P < 0.001) had a significant impact on seedling growth increment. Seedlings growing in fours had a significantly higher growth increment than these growing separately and in twos. We concluded that seedlings growing separately had a higher survival rate, but lower growth increment than those coming from acorns sewed in clumps.
